How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Southeast Side Triangle?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Southeast Side Triangle Studio Apartments | $1,251 | $1,049 | $1,390 |
| Southeast Side Triangle 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,432 | $699 | $2,650 |
Southeast Side Triangle 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,455 | $563 | $2,425 |
| Southeast Side Triangle 3 Bedroom Apartments | $2,135 | $1,100 | $4,200 |
| Southeast Side Triangle 4 Bedroom Apartments | $3,622 | $1,495 | $5,750 |
